There are lots of nice suburban and rural-ish towns outside of Hartford. The commute into and out of Hartford (if that's an issue for you/your DH) can be pretty ugly at times, and for what it's worth I think it's harder if you live east of the river. Housing prices vary a lot; some nice small towns west of the river to look into would be Simsbury, Farmington, Avon, Canton, Burlington, and West Hartford (although it's not very rural, it's close to everything and has 2 Whole Foods and a Trader Joe's). I can't speak much of est of the river towns; I do have a couple of friends who live in Glastonbury and like it, another few friends who live in Manchester, and a couple who live out by Tolland (which is a long commute into Hartford).
There is a pretty strong natural family living community here, you just have to find us.
I suggest checking out Families for Conscious Living www.fclct.org ...it's similar to the Mothering boards but everyone is in CT. The most active/core group of people in FCL are in central CT but really there's members in just about every part of the state. You'd definitely be able to get lots of good care provider referrences there.
